    Abstract: The present invention relates to a coated cutting tool including a substrate and a coating. The coating includes a nano-multilayer of alternating layers of a first nanolayer being Ti1-xAlxN, 0.55<x?0.70, and a second nanolayer being Ti1-y-zAlySizN, 0.20?y?0.50, 0.13?z?0.25, 0.46?y+z?0.65. A sequence of one first nanolayer and one second nanolayer forms a layer period, wherein the average layer period thickness in the nano-multilayer is ?20 nm.

    Abstract: The present invention relates to a coated cutting tool including a substrate and a coating. The coating has, from about 0.5 to about 10 ?m, a nano-multilayer of alternating nanolayers of a first nanolayer type of Ti1-xAlxN, wherein 0.45?x<0.67, a second nanolayer type of Cr1-yAlyN, wherein 0.60?y?0.80, and a third nanolayer type of Ti1-zSizN, wherein 0.14?z?0.25. An average nanolayer thickness of each of the nanolayer types Ti1-xAlxN, Cr1-yAlyN and Ti1-zSizN in the nano-multilayer is ?1 nm but <3 nm.

    Abstract: A coated cutting tool having a substrate and a coating is provided. The coating includes a nano-multilayer of alternating nanolayers of a first nanolayer type being Ti1-xAlxN, 0.35?x<0.67, a second nanolayer type being Ti1-ySiyN, 0.10?y?0.25, and a third nanolayer type being Ti1-zAlzN, 0.70?z?0.90. The nano-multilayer has a thickness from about 0.5 to about 10 ?m. The average nanolayer thickness of each of the nanolayer types Ti1-xAlxN (9), Ti1-ySiyN, and Ti1-zAlzN in the nano-multilayer being from 1 to 30 nm.
